What to Know First
Online casino slot games are digital versions of the classic slot machines found in land-based casinos. At their core they are powered by a random number generator (RNG), which ensures each spin is independent and unpredictable. Key terms to understand are paylines, reels, symbols, RTP (return to player), and volatility—each affects how often you win and how big those wins can be.
How It Works in Practice
When you play online casino slot games you place a bet, choose the number of paylines (if applicable), and spin. The RNG determines the result instantly, and the software applies the paytable rules and any bonus features such as free spins, multipliers, or cascading reels. Modern slots often include progressive jackpots or themed bonus rounds that add variety.

Costs, Payments, and Budget Notes
Costs are mainly the money you wager and any deposit or withdrawal fees the operator charges. Slots don’t require a buy-in beyond your bets, but bonuses often carry wagering requirements that effectively increase the money you need to play through before withdrawing. Typical RTPs range from about 92% to 97% depending on the game; a higher RTP does not guarantee short-term wins but indicates lower long-term house edge.
